12) Little by little
Author
Description
Otto is a young otter who can do many things well, but swimming is not one of them until his older sister tells him to start small and, little by little, he is able to reach his goal, adding swimming to his "I can do" list.
15) Shark Nate-O
Author
Description
Nate, who loves sharks, cannot swim, but with his brother's prodding, a good coach, and a lot of determination he learns to swim like a shark. Includes facts about sharks.--Provided by Publisher.
19) 1, 2, 3, Jump!
Author
Description
From what to wear (a swimsuit, of course) to what to expect (no, your teacher will not be a mermaid), 1, 2, 3, Jump! covers the what ifs and how tos of getting in the pool for the first time. There's a lot to worry about (can I be sucked into the filter?) and even more to be excited about (when can I wear flippers?), and our narrator has thought of everything. By the last page, you to will want to jump in!
